ARM
The ARM subsystem operates with the TRIGger subsystem to control the starting of
waveform output and frequency sweeps or list generation, as follows:
– The source and slope for arming (starting) waveform generation.
– The number of waveform start arms the Agilent E1445A will accept before
trigger system returns to the idle state.
– The number of repetitions of a waveform that will be output for each start arm
accepted.
– The number of sweep arms the Agilent E1445A will accept before the sweep
system returns to the idle state.
– The source and slope for arming (starting) a frequency sweep or list generation.

[:STARt][:LAYer[1]]:COUNt
ARM[:STARt][:LAYer[1]]:COUNt <number> selects the number of waveform
repetitions to be output for each start arm accepted.

MINimum selects 1 repetitions; MAXimum selects 65536 repetitions.
9.9E+37 is equivalent to INFinity.
Comments • Use the ABORt or TRIGger:STOP[:IMMediate] command to terminate the output
when
ARM:STARt:LAYer1:COUNt is set to INFinity or 9.9E+37.
• For standard function sine waves, the actual number of cycles which appear at the
output relative to the programmed count is approximate, and is not specified.
